Embrace the paradoxes and mysteries of existence from "summary" of Zen Mind, Beginner's Mind by Shunryu Suzuki

When we truly understand that life is full of paradoxes and mysteries, we can begin to see the world in a new light. Instead of trying to dissect and analyze every aspect of existence, we learn to accept and even embrace the inherent contradictions that surround us. This acceptance allows us to let go of our need to control and make sense of everything, opening ourselves up to the beauty and complexity of life. In Zen practice, we are encouraged to approach each moment with a sense of curiosity and wonder, rather than with preconceived notions or judgments. By doing so, we can cultivate a beginner's mind - a mind that is open, receptive, and free from the constraints of past experiences and beliefs. This beginner's mind allows us to see things as they truly are, without the distortions of our own biases and expectations. When we embrace the paradoxes and mysteries of existence, we also learn to appreciate the interconnectedness of all things. We see that each moment is interconnected with the next, forming a seamless web of existence that transcends time and space. This interconnectedness reminds us that we are not separate from the world around us, but rather a part of it - a small piece in a much larger puzzle. As we deepen our understanding of the paradoxes and mysteries of existence, we come to realize that life is not meant to be understood or controlled, but rather experienced and savored. We learn to let go of our need for certainty and instead embrace the uncertainty and unpredictability of the world. In doing so, we can find a sense of peace and contentment in the midst of life's chaos and confusion.
